#b76825 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b76825 is composed of 71.8% red, 40.8% green and 14.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 43.2% magenta, 79.8% yellow and 28.2% black. It has a hue angle of 27.5 degrees, a saturation of 66.4% and a lightness of 43.1%. #b76825 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d04a with #6f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

Shades and Tints of #b76825
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#b76825
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#736e69 is the less saturated color, while #d96503 is the most saturated one.
